Pantheon\Terminus\Commands\Env\CommitCommand::commit PHP Метод

commit() публичный Метод

Commit code on an environment that is in SFTP mode
public commit ( string $site_env, $options = ['message' => 'Terminus commit.'] )
$site_env string Site & environment to commit code on.
    public function commit($site_env, $options = ['message' => 'Terminus commit.'])
    {
        list(, $env) = $this->getSiteEnv($site_env, 'dev');
        $change_count = count((array) $env->diffstat());
        if ($change_count === 0) {
            $this->log()->warning("There is no code to commit.");
            return;
        }
        $workflow = $env->commitChanges($options['message']);
        $workflow->wait();
        return $workflow->getMessage();
    }
CommitCommand